Paul Mitchell the School-North Haven โ€” Overview

Paul Mitchell the School-North Haven is a private_forprofit located in North Haven, Connecticut. The university enrolls approximately 178 students.

Graduates of Paul Mitchell the School-North Haven earn a median salary of $30,900 per year 10 years after starting college, compared to the US national average of $45,000. This puts Paul Mitchell the School-North Haven graduates -31% below the national median.

The average net price after financial aid is $28,813 per year.
